The Bruce Normile Juvenile Justice Center is the main jail facility in Adair County, located at 1400 SOUTH BOUNDARY STREET. It is a juvenile detention center that houses young offenders from various counties in Missouri. The facility has a maximum capacity of 16 inmates, and currently, there are 10 inmates being held at the center.
The inmate population at Bruce Normile Juvenile Justice Center consists of individuals from Adair County and surrounding regions. These regions include counties such as Macon, Schuyler, Putnam, and Scotland. The facility serves as a secure and rehabilitative environment for young offenders, providing them with educational and counseling programs to help them reintegrate into society.
